Mission

To empower, inspire, and enrich lives through Equine Assisted Activities and Therapies.

About

FOR 25 YEARS, JHTRA HAS HARNESSED THE UNIQUE BOND BETWEEN HORSE AND RIDER TO EMPOWER OUR STUDENTS WITH CONFIDENCE, STRENGTH, AND INDEPENDENCE. TO ACHIEVE OUR MISSION, JHTRA HAS DEVELOPED FIVE PROGRAMS: THERAPEUTIC RIDING, HIPPOTHERAPY, EQUINE-FACILITATED LEARNING, MAKING MEMORIES, AND VETERAN EQUINE THERAPY. EACH OF OUR SERVICES IS SPECIALLY DESIGNED TO MEET THE INDIVIDUALIZED NEEDS OF OUR PARTICIPANTS. IN 2018, EACH OF THE AFOREMENTIONED PROGRAMS SAW INCREASED PARTICIPATION RATES THROUGHOUT OUR TWENTY WEEKS OF PROGRAMMING. HIGHLIGHTS FOR THE 2018 SEASON INCLUDE:" NEARLY 250 INDIVIDUALS RECEIVED SERVICES" 51 NEW RIDERS PARTICIPATED IN OUR PROGRAMS" 79 SCHOLARSHIPS PROVIDED TO THOSE UNABLE TO PARTICIPATE IN OUR PROGRAM WITHOUT FINANCIAL ASSISTANCE" 44 TETON COUNTY SCHOOL DISTRICT STUDENTS PARTICIPATED IN TEN WEEKS OF EQUINE-FACILITATED LEARNING AND THERAPEUTIC RIDING" SUMMER SCHOOL STUDENTS PARTICIPATED IN THERAPEUTIC RIDING AND EQUINE-FACILITATED LEARNING " PARTICIPANTS COMPETED IN THREE HORSE SHOWS AND ONE RIDING DEMONSTRATION" 18 WEEKS OF VETERAN EQUINE THERAPY WERE PROVIDED TO LOCAL VETERANS" HOSTED A THREE-DAY CLINIC FOR YOUNG ADULTS OF THE AUTISM SPECTRUM FROM THE MASSACHUSETTS GENERAL HOSPITAL. THIS INTENSIVE CLINIC INCLUDED BOTH MOUNTED AND UNMOUNTED ACTIVITIES DESIGNED TO PROVIDE A TRANSFORMATIONAL EXPERIENCE FOR PARTICIPANTS TO HELP THEM DEVELOP IMPORTANT SKILLS THEY NEEDED TO REACH THEIR PERSONAL ASPIRATIONS." TEN WEEKS OF EQUINE-FACILITATED LEARNING IN CONJUNCTION WITH THERAPEUTIC RIDING FOR YOUTH WITH EMOTIONAL AND BEHAVIORAL DISABILITIES.OUR PATH, INT'L CERTIFIED INSTRUCTORS ARE EQUIPPED WITH THE KNOWLEDGE AND SKILLS TO SERVE A MULTITUDE OF DISABILITIES, INCLUDING BUT NOT LIMITED TO: CEREBRAL PALSY, DOWN SYNDROME, LEARNING DISABILITIES, SPINA BIFIDA, EMOTIONAL DISORDERS, AUTISM SPECTRUM DISORDER, INTELLECTUAL DEVELOPMENTAL DISORDERS, POST-TRAUMATIC STRESS DISORDER, PARAPLEGIA, AS WELL AS STROKE SURVIVORS AND CANCER PATIENTS. TO FULFILL OUR RIDERS' NEEDS, WE RELY ON A TEAM OF DEDICATED VOLUNTEERS. VOLUNTEERS PLAY AN INSTRUMENTAL ROLE IN THE PROVISION OF SERVICES, HELPING TO ASSIST RIDERS BY ENSURING THEIR SAFETY DURING THE RIDING LESSON. IN ADDITION TO OUR CERTIFIED INSTRUCTORS, AS MANY AS THREE VOLUNTEERS MAY BE REQUIRED TO ASSIST EACH RIDER. IN 2018, 186 VOLUNTEERS DONATED IN EXCESS OF 4,000 HOURS TO OUR PROGRAM.TODAY, MORE THAN 200 UNITED STATES MILITARY VETERANS AND INDIVIDUALS WITH DISABILITIES PARTICIPATE ANNUALLY IN JHTRA'S PROGRAMS. WE RECEIVE REFERRALS FROM TETON COUNTY SCHOOL DISTRICT, MAKE A WISH FOUNDATION, C-V RANCH (A SCHOOL FOR CHILDREN WITH EMOTIONAL, BEHAVIORAL AND PHYSICAL NEEDS), COMMUNITY ENTRY SERVICES (AN ADVOCACY AND SERVICE ORGANIZATION FOR PEOPLE WITH DISABILITIES), HONORING OUR VETERANS, AND MEDICAL PROFESSIONALS THROUGHOUT THE COUNTY. TOGETHER, OUR HARDWORKING HORSES, DEDICATED VOLUNTEERS, AND KNOWLEDGEABLE STAFF CREATE AN ENVIRONMENT OF ENCOURAGEMENT AND SUPPORT, ASSISTING OUR RIDERS IN ACHIEVING THEIR FULL POTENTIAL.LOOKING TO THE FUTURE, JHTRA SEEKS TO UPGRADE ITS FACILITY AND ACQUIRE PASTURE OF ITS OWN. CURRENTLY, JHTRA DEPENDS ON THE GENEROSITY OF LOCAL COMMUNITY MEMBERS WHO PROVIDE PASTURE FROM APRIL THROUGH OCTOBER. HORSES ARE TRANSPORTED TO DUBOIS, WY DURING THE WINTER MONTHS WHERE THEY ARE BOARDED AT $150-$300 PER MONTH PER HORSE. BY UPGRADING OUR FACILITY AND ACQUIRING PASTURE OF OUR OWN, JHTRA WILL BE EQUIPPED TO PROVIDE CONSISTENT, YEAR-ROUND PROGRAMMING TO OUR CLIENTS WHO SO GREATLY DEPEND ON OUR SERVICES.

Interesting data from their 2019 990 filing

In the filing, the mission of the non-profit is noted as “To promote healing with horses through equine-assisted activities and therapies for individuals of all ages with disabilities, including united states military veterans.as the first premier accredited center through the professional association of therapeutic horsemanship, international (path, int'l) in the state of wyoming, we are committed to upholding the highest level of quality and care, while exceeding industry standards. path, int'l is a membership organization whose goal is to promote safe, professional, ethical and therapeutic activities for people with and without disabilities, through education, communication, standards and research.”.

When referring to its responsibilities, they were outlined as: “Maximizing potential and enhancing quality of life through equine-assisted activities and therapies.”.

  • The state in which the non-profit is legally registered to operate is WY, as per legal records.
  • The filing documents the non-profit's address in 2019 as PO BOX 415, TETON VILLAGE, WY, 83025.
  • According to the non-profit's form, they have 15 employees on their payroll as of 2019.
  • Is not a private foundation.
  • Expenses are between $250,000 and $500,000.
  • Revenue is between $500,000 and $1,000,000+.
  • Revenue less expenses is $11,969.
  • The organization has 11 independent voting members.
  • The organization was formed in 1993.
  • The organization pays $331,504 in salary, compensation, and benefits to its employees.
  • The organization pays $1,234 in fundraising expenses.
